hr manager salaries Thurgau

Annual Gross Salary

Average salary based on 79 salary entriesCHF 90 773
Average salary
1% earn betweenCHF 48 000 and CHF 48 000
4% earn betweenCHF 55 000 and CHF 58 800
4% earn betweenCHF 63 265 and CHF 65 000
10% earn betweenCHF 68 040 and CHF 73 000
8% earn betweenCHF 74 750 and CHF 79 560
16% earn betweenCHF 81 900 and CHF 85 800
20% earn betweenCHF 86 996 and CHF 93 600
average salary CHF 90 773
11% earn betweenCHF 95 000 and CHF 100 100
14% earn betweenCHF 104 351 and CHF 110 000
4% earn betweenCHF 115 000 and CHF 116 025
3% earn betweenCHF 120 000 and CHF 122 400
3% earn betweenCHF 126 500 and CHF 130 000
1% earn betweenCHF 136 695 and CHF 136 695
1% earn betweenCHF 145 000 and CHF 145 000
Updated 20 days ago

Support pay transparency, add your salary anonymously.

Add your salary anonymously and get our

Add your salary anonymously and get our free eBook "The Art of Salary Negotiation"

Get free access to salary data and help make salary more transparent and fair

Add salary

Salary by age & gender

Salary data is categorised by age and gender, offering insights into salary trends and differences among age groups and genders.

Age & Gender

hr manager, Thurgau

Average salary
Men
Women
Men: 16-25average salary CHF 0
Women: 16-25average salary CHF 69 664
Men: 25-35average salary CHF 80 730
Women: 25-35average salary CHF 81 900
Men: 35-45average salary CHF 96 293
Women: 35-45average salary CHF 93 500
Men: 45-55average salary CHF 93 223
Women: 45-55average salary CHF 95 152
Men: 55+average salary CHF 0
Women: 55+average salary CHF 84 998
Average salary CHF 90 773

Salary by work experience

The graph shows how the number of years working as a hr manager relates to income levels.

Individuals starting with no experience in the field can expect to earn an annual salary of CHF 74 200. The graph also shows that the highest expected salary for this profession is CHF 105 221 per year.

Salary by work experience

hr manager, Thurgau

Average salary
0-2 yearsaverage salary CHF 74 200
3-5 yearsaverage salary CHF 86 398
6-8 yearsaverage salary CHF 86 996
9-11 yearsaverage salary CHF 95 550
12-21 yearsaverage salary CHF 105 221
21+ yearsaverage salary CHF 93 405
Average salary CHF 90 773
+26%

salary progression through years of experience

Salary trend

The graph shows how salaries for hr manager have changed over time.

In 2020-2022, the annual average salary was CHF 87 000. From 2023-2025, the average salary reached its highest at CHF 92 105 per year.

Salary trend

hr manager, Thurgau

Average salary
2017-2019 yearsaverage salary CHF 85 000
2020-2022 yearsaverage salary CHF 87 000
2023-2025 yearsaverage salary CHF 92 105
Average salary CHF 90 773

Highest-Paying industries

The highest paying industry for a hr manager is Chemicals / Pharmaceuticals, with an average salary of CHF 109 884 annually. Followed by Consumer / Luxury goods industry and Commercial operation / Skilled crafts industries. Remember that significant variations between companies within a single industry can exist.

Highest-Paying industries for hr manager, Thurgau

Industry

Average salary

/

Jobs

  1. Chemicals / Pharmaceuticals
    CHF 109 884Set up Job Alert
  2. Consumer / Luxury goods industry
    CHF 108 000Set up Job Alert
  3. Commercial operation / Skilled crafts
    CHF 96 896Set up Job Alert
  4. Industry various
    CHF 95 5501 job
  5. Information technology / Telecom
    CHF 95 303Set up Job Alert
  6. Utilities
    CHF 95 00016 jobs
  7. Tourism / Travel / Recreation
    CHF 93 223Set up Job Alert
  8. Transport / Logistics
    CHF 91 0002 jobs
  9. Building trade / Real estate
    CHF 90 000Set up Job Alert
  10. Retail trade / Wholesaling
    CHF 86 996Set up Job Alert

Salary by cantons for hr manager

The top two high-paying cantons for hr manager are Aargau and Appenzell IR. Salaries vary per canton depending on the local job market and industry trends.

TG

Thurgau

hr manager

CHF 94 999

average salary

Salary by canton

hr manager

Average salary
Aargau average salary CHF 93 600
Appenzell IR average salary CHF 0
Appenzell AR average salary CHF 0
Bern average salary CHF 94 578
Basel Land average salary CHF 98 075
Basel-Stadt average salary CHF 95 000
Fribourg average salary CHF 94 950
Geneva average salary CHF 96 706
Glarus average salary CHF 0
Grisons average salary CHF 91 750
Jura average salary CHF 0
Lucerne average salary CHF 91 000
Neuchâtel average salary CHF 86 577
Nidwalden average salary CHF 0
Obwalden average salary CHF 0
St. Gallen average salary CHF 90 400
Schaffhausen average salary CHF 102 120
Solothurn average salary CHF 93 333
Schwyz average salary CHF 95 775
Thurgau average salary CHF 90 773
Ticino average salary CHF 101 000
Uri average salary CHF 0
Vaud average salary CHF 91 410
Valais average salary CHF 84 933
Zug average salary CHF 99 750
Zurich average salary CHF 96 197
Average salary CHF 94 999